Prerequisites And Compatibility

Toolchain

  • CMake 3.18+
  • A C11/C++17 compiler (GCC, Clang, or MSVC)
  • Python 3.9+ with NumPy for the Python API; Python is not required for the native CLI
  • Optional: CUDA 12.x (NVIDIA GPU backend), Vulkan loader + headers + glslc (Vulkan GPU backend). Neither is required — FastSASA falls back to the threaded CPU backend when no GPU backend is available.

OS / Backend Support Matrix

This matrix reflects what CI actually builds and runs, not a general claim.

OS CPU Vulkan CUDA
Ubuntu tested tested in CI and on a GPU tested with CUDA 12.0, 12.2, and 12.4; GPU tests use a self-hosted runner
Windows tested compile-tested compile-tested
macOS tested tested through MoltenVK not supported
Rocky Linux 9 tested tested with Mesa not covered in CI

Software Vulkan devices in CI verify correctness, not GPU throughput. CUDA execution requires an NVIDIA GPU and a compatible driver.

Python Extras

pip install ".[analysis]"   # MDAnalysis + mdtraj, for the trajectory adapters

PyMOL and RDKit are not declared as extras — install them from their own distribution (conda install -c conda-forge pymol-open-source, pip install rdkit) if you use the corresponding example script.
